CONTEXT

Daily workers are workers selected and contracted by the organization for a short period of time and for the performance of a particular specific task.

A daily worker cannot be employed beyond 10 days / months.

They are paid on the basis of a daily rate and payment may be made on a daily, weekly, or biweekly basis.

In most cases, they are affected by relatively rough ground tasks, where they may be exposed to injury. Such as:

- loading and unloading trucks;

- support distributions in the villages.

Daily Workers at SI do not benefit from the medical coverage offered by SI to its employees.

For that, and to make sure that our DW are safe during their working hours and ready to be hospitalized in case of any injury during working hours, we are requesting to sign an insurance contract to cover a Workmen Compensation Policy for DW.

 

OBJECTIVES

 

The main objective of this contractual commitment with an insurance company is to cover the Workmen Compensation of the Daily Workers during the working hours with SI.

 

Compensation to be done in accordance to the Lebanese Labor Law no.136/83

 

EXPECTATIONS

In a more specific, but neither exclusive nor restrictive, manner:

 

  • To be able to provide the injured daily worker with a complete hospitalization and medication in case of any injury during working hours.

 

  • To be able to support us through a phone call in case of an injury and advise instantly.

 

  • To also be covered during weekends, holidays, overtime and public holidays.
